The holidays in City passed in a quite burning. The youth created two armies. The first celebrated “Earth hour” movement, the other one the St. Patrick's Day with the company of green beer.

As You know March 19 is the international day of the movement called “Earth hour”. The movement has started since 2007 in Sydney, and currently there are more than 172 countries that joined this initiative. This was an unprecedented year, because 178 counties have enjoyed the movement. In Yerevan electricity was turned off too.

In AEON folks enjoyed some cozy acoustic music in the company of candle light. Amazing mood, tasty tea-sorts and cookies.

ՍSt. Patricks Day is celebrated since 1762. According to the legend, St. Patrick brings Christianity to a pagan island and banishes all snakes from it. On that they many music and beer-drinking events are held.

In Liberty Pub people celebrated St. Patrick’s Day. An Irish atmosphere and a festal mood reigned there. There are the “success bottle” and different drinks in the list of surprises.
